A 72-year-old man from Singapore has smoked all his adult life, placing the lit end of his cigarettes in his mouth. His family have encouraged him to stop, concerned about the adverse impact his smoking may have on his health.

“Reverse smoking” increases his risk of developing which cancer?

A

Oral cancer

A 42-year-old woman has recently returned from Uganda. She continued her hobby of freshwater swimming during her trip. She now complains of an itchy rash and a fever. Her doctor suspects she may have schistosomiasis.

Left untreated, this parasitic infection increases the risk of which cancer?

A

Bladder cancer

A 51-year-old woman with HIV presents to her doctor with multiple purple bruise-like lesions on the skin of her face, torso and limbs. A biopsy confirms the diagnosis of Kaposi sarcoma.

Which virus causes Kaposi sarcoma?

Epstein-Barr Virus
Hepatitis C virus
Human Herpes Virus 8
Human Papillomavirus
Merkle Cell Polyomavirus

A

Human Herpes Virus 8
